Transaction c62e4bef5caa1d54577a80969e561d398c630aa4ad545084a4c9eb33a4b581f5
1 Input
1 Output
-
c62e4bef5caa1d54577a80969e561d398c630aa4ad545084a4c9eb33a4b581f5:0
- value
- 665499
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ba9edc1e6c47b3128567884219925cdd566538b5 OP_EQUAL
- address
- 3Jhmuzv42zatjuiRemiFu43ZGsxkGjzyoD